🧪 Integration Testing & Quality Assurance (Days 12-14)
Component: Quality Assurance | Final Validation: Ensures Phase 1 completion
Parent Issue: #2 | Timeline: Days 12-14 of Phase 1
🎯 Objective
Comprehensive testing and validation of all Phase 1 components with performance, security, and integration testing.
📋 Tasks
7.1 End-to-End Testing
7.2 Performance Testing
7.3 Security Validation
7.4 Documentation & Examples
✅ Definition of Done
🔗 Dependencies
📚 References
Note: This final validation ensures Phase 1 is truly complete and ready for users.
🎯 Phase 1 Success Criteria Validation
Upon completion of this issue, Phase 1 should deliver:
- ✅ Working CLI with basic workflow execution
- ✅ MCP Server ready for IDE integration
- ✅ Security Framework for safe tool execution
- ✅ OpenAI SDK Integration with adapter pattern
- ✅ Example Configurations for common workflows
- ✅ Comprehensive documentation and testing
Ready for Phase 2 advanced features! 🚀
🧪 Integration Testing & Quality Assurance (Days 12-14)
Component: Quality Assurance | Final Validation: Ensures Phase 1 completion
Parent Issue: #2 | Timeline: Days 12-14 of Phase 1
🎯 Objective
Comprehensive testing and validation of all Phase 1 components with performance, security, and integration testing.
📋 Tasks
7.1 End-to-End Testing
7.1.1 Create comprehensive integration test suite
7.1.2 Test CLI → MCP → SDK → Agent flow
7.1.3 Validate IDE integration scenarios
7.1.4 Test error handling and recovery scenarios
7.2 Performance Testing
7.2.1 Benchmark CLI startup time (<2s requirement)
7.2.2 Test workflow execution performance (<30s target)
7.2.3 Validate memory usage and resource limits
7.2.4 Test concurrent workflow handling
7.3 Security Validation
7.3.1 Run comprehensive security audit
7.3.2 Verify no credential leakage in logs/outputs
7.3.3 Test tool sandboxing effectiveness
7.3.4 Validate access control enforcement
7.4 Documentation & Examples
7.4.1 Update README with working examples
7.4.2 Create IDE integration documentation
7.4.3 Generate API documentation
7.4.4 Validate all examples work correctly
✅ Definition of Done
🔗 Dependencies
📚 References
Note: This final validation ensures Phase 1 is truly complete and ready for users.
🎯 Phase 1 Success Criteria Validation
Upon completion of this issue, Phase 1 should deliver:
Ready for Phase 2 advanced features! 🚀